Additional Disclosures for Personal Information Protection and Electronic Documents Act (PIPEDA) Compliance (Canada)
Customer Data Rights
Although PIPEDA does not contain an extensive set of consumer rights, it does grant consumers the right to access the personal information organizations hold about them, correct any inaccurate or outdated personal information the organization hold about them (or, if this is not possible, delete the inaccurate personal information), or withdraw consent for any activities for which they have consented (e.g. direct marketing or cookies). Again, we note that any personal information gathered directly through using this website is held by the hosting platform only and not us, and you should contact them about any such corrections. We can only correct the information we have access to on this website, and that is exclusively through the contact email/phone provided, and not through the website itself.
Right to Withdraw Consent
Where you give us consent to collect and use your personal information for a specific purpose by contacting us through the email provided by on this site, subject to some restrictions, you can, at any time, refuse to consent, or continue to consent to the collection, use or disclosure of personal information by notifying us using the email address below in the ‘Contact Us’ section. Withdrawal of consent may impact our ability to provide or continue to provide services.
Customers cannot refuse collection, use and disclosure of their personal information if such information is required to be collected, used or disclosed as required by any law, fulfill the terms of any contractual agreement; and be collected, used or disclosed as required by any regulators including self regulatory organizations. While you may request that we delete your contact details at any time, we cannot recall any email we have already sent. If you have any further enquiries about how to withdraw your consent, please feel free to enquire using the details provided in the Contact Us section of this privacy policy.
Right of Access under PIPEDA
PIPEDA gives you a general right to access the PII held by businesses subject to this law. Under PIPEDA, you need to make your access request in writing and may be required to pay a minimal fee (e.g. $30.00). If any organizational fees seem unjust, you have the right to complain about this. We retain the right to decide how we disclose the copies of your PII to you. We will take all necessary measures to fulfill your request in 30 days from receipt, otherwise we must inform you of our inability to do so before the 30-day timeframe if meeting the time limit would unreasonably interfere with our business activities; or the time required to undertake consultations necessary to respond to the request would make it impractical to meet the time limit. We can also extend the time limit for the length of time required to convert the personal information into an alternative format. In these circumstances, we will advise you of the delay within the first 30 days and explain the reason for it.
